1
The nurse is asked to shave a patient who is taking warfarin (Coumadin). What is the most appropriate action?

A) Refuse to shave the patient because he is on an anticoagulant.
B) Shave as usual with a safety razor.
C) Offer to wax rather than shave the patient.
D) Use an electric razor.
Use an electric razor.
2
What action by the nurse is inappropriate regarding denture care?

A) Carrying the dentures to the sink wrapped in a paper towel
B) Placing a towel in the sink and brushing the dentures over the towel
C) Brushing the dentures as the nurse would the teeth of a conscious patient
D) Applying adhesive, then inserting upper and then lower dentures
Carrying the dentures to the sink wrapped in a paper towel
3
What statement by the nurse is true regarding oral care of patients on anticoagulants?

A) Use an electric toothbrush daily.
B) Avoid oral care.
C) Use mouthwash only.
D) Use a soft-bristled toothbrush.
Use a soft-bristled toothbrush.
